** The Chevrolet repair market serving Pretty Prairie is robust but centralized in the nearby hub of Hutchinson, KS. The quality of service is generally high, with several multi-generational, family-owned shops dominating the landscape. Competition is healthy but not oversaturated, focusing on reputation and long-term customer relationships rather than price-based advertising. For highly specialized services like advanced Corvette performance tuning or complex MyLink module programming, residents may need to travel to a larger metropolitan area like Wichita. However, for all core Chevrolet services—including engine, transmission, 4WD, and electrical systems—the providers in Hutchinson offer excellent, expert-level care that is both accessible and trustworthy for the Pretty Prairie community. Typical labor rates are in the $110-$140 per hour range, which is standard for the region.
